I use to collect progressive reloaders. At the height of that I suppose I had about three dozen. Some were very easy to use. Some were virtually impossible. This RCBS was somewhere in the middle. The thing that I liked least about it was that it could reseat spent primers. The primer pin would stab the old primer and then pull it back up and reseat it. Weird.

RCBS has a new progressive out, model 2000. Beautiful machine. Using their strip primers makes a real positive improvement. One of the best machine yet.

Skip the piggyback. Buy a 2000. It is even better than the corresponding Dillon.
